Saw Palmetto Benefits Enlarged Prostate

April 17, 2010 by  
Filed under Prostate Health Supplements

Saw palmetto has been utilized in prescription form in Europe for over 20 years, it’s only available in the US As a supplement. The most generally suggested dose is 320 mg of extract each day. National recognized expert, Christopher Kane, MD, Urology Chief, UCSD Medical Center, reviews Prostate Cancer epidemiology and risk assessment information such as serum PSA, clinical stage, Gleason grade and biopsy information.
